Job Description
As a Scheduler/Senior Scheduler you will be involved in:
- Implement Project Planning & Scheduling strategy, plans and procedures, reflecting both company and contractor roles, responsibilities and expectations
- Coordinate the development and implementation of project Work Breakdown Structures (WBS) and Cost Breakdown Structures (CBS) in concert with Project controls Lead, Project cost consultant and contractor, and in conjunction with Project Execution Plans
- Preparing labour histograms (information availability dependent)
- Lead and support the project team in the implementation of an integrated enterprise based, cross functional master schedule programs with various party inputs and which may involve multiple projects
- Conduct the required project schedule analysis (including cost and resource loaded schedules), critical path analysis and schedule risk analysis for the project and received from contractors and/or third parties. Similarly analysis of testing and commissioning schedules will be required.
- Quality Control – Ensuring compliance with quality standards
Qualifications
- 5+ years of relevant experience in project controls and time/schedule management
- A recognized university degree (or equivalent) in a relevant subject
Membership in relevant professional organizations is beneficial
Proficient and expert experience level using project scheduling tools (MS Project, Primavera P6, Acumen Fuse)
- Able to be in office 5 days a week
- Experience at delivering scheduling functions within the Real Estate sector
